Description: Trim Milk is a free open-source program that helps users remove unused assets and code from Unity projects to optimize game file size. It scans Unity scenes and asset folders, detects unused items, and allows bulk deleting them.

Trim Milk
Trim Milk
Pros
  • Saves disk space by removing unused assets
  • Speeds up build times by reducing project size
  • Easy to use with simple interface
  • Free and open source
Cons
  • Requires manual checking to avoid accidentally deleting needed assets
  • Limited to removing unused assets, cannot optimize used ones
  • Only works for Unity projects
